Get Hardware
- Get the depth sensors.
- To choose the model see Depth Sensors Comparison.
- Get computer with DirectX 11 videocard
- For Microsoft Kinect 2 (or Kinect for XBOX One with PC adapter):
- 64-bit Windows 8+ is required
- USB 3.0 controller is required
- Important! Using multiple Kinect 2 is possible via libfreenect2 library or with the help of Distributed Recording.
- For Microsoft Kinect, ASUS Xtions and PrimeSense Carmine:
- At least two USB 2.0 or 3.0 controllers are required. Each sensor should be connected through its own controller.

Record
Setup
- Find a suitable space: not less than 8 by 8 feet (2.5 by 2.5 meters).
- Connect sensors to a PC, point it at the actor and use iPi Recorder to record your performance.

- Point all sensors to the center of capture area. Actor should be fully visible in all sensors in capture area.
- For two depth sensors the angle between them can be in the range 60-90 degrees, or near to 180 degrees.
- Three depth sensors ideally should be placed at apexes of equilateral triangle with sides equal to about 6 metersю
Record Calibration Sequence
- For calibration, use Mini Maglite flashlight (or similar) as a marker, and use iPi Recorder to record calibration video
- Move the marker slowly through your entire capture volume (front-top-right-bottom-left-back-top-right-bottom-left). Start from top and move the marker in a descending spiral motion.
Record Action Sequence
- Actor should be dressed in casual slim clothing, avoid shiny fabrics.
- Record video of actor's performance. Please ensure that the whole body including arms and legs is visible during the performance in both sensors. Start from a T-pose. Then goes actor’s performance.
Track
- Run iPi Mocap Studio.
- Create calibration project from calibration video and process it using Calibrate button.
- Create action project from action video and process actor performance video.
- Import your character into iPi Mocap Studio (File > Import Target Character) to adapt the animation for your character rig.
- Export your animation in a desired format.
